Ingredients and Benefits
- Palmitoylethanolamide: Palmitoylethanolamide is a naturally occurring fatty acid amide recognised for its anti-inflammatory and analgesic properties. It helps modulate pain and inflammation, particularly in conditions such as neuropathic and chronic inflammation. PEA supports nerve health, alleviates discomfort, and has fewer side effects than traditional pain relievers....
- Daidzein: An isoflavone found in soybeans, noted for its antioxidant and anti-inflammatory effects. It promotes bone health, cardiovascular function, and hormonal balance. Daidzein also helps reduce oxidative stress and supports healthy ageing. Its neuroprotective properties make it advantageous for nerve function and reducing inflammation....
- Genistein: It works by acting like a mild, plant-based form of estrogen in the body. It helps balance hormone levels, reduces inflammation, and protects cells from damage. It can also support bone health and ease symptoms related to low estrogen, such as hot flashes, by gently mimicking some of the natural effects of the hormone....
